Special Register Buffer Data Sampling is a sampling type of vulnerability that
leaks data across cores sharing the HW-RNG for vulnerable processors.

This leak is fixed by a microcode update and is enabled by default.

This new microcode serializes processor access during execution of RDRAND or
RDSEED. It ensures that the shared buffer is overwritten before it is released
for reuse.

The mitigation impacts the throughput of the RDRAND and RDSEED instructions and
latency of RT processing running on the socket while executing RDRAND or
RDSEED.  The micro benchmarks calling RDRAND many times show a slowdown.

This patch set enables kernel command line control of this mitigation and
exports vulnerability and mitigation status.
This patch set includes 3 patches:
* The first patch adds steppings to x86_cpu_id structure and related macros
* The second patch enables the command line control of the mitigation as well
  as the sysfs export of vulnerability status.
* The third patch has the Documentation/admin-guide/hw-vuln documentation for
  this issue and the control over the mitigation.
